Year-over-Year Comparison
FY2024 vs FY2025 petition volumes and approval rates.
| Metric | FY2024 | FY2025 | Change |
|---|---|---|---|
| Initial Approvals | 678 | 412 | -39.2% |
| Initial Denials | 14 | 16 | +14.3% |
| Continuing Approvals | 3,200 | 2,100 | -34.4% |
| Continuing Denials | 128 | 84 | -34.4% |
| Total Petitions | 4,020 | 2,612 | -35.0% |
| Total Approved | 3,878 | 2,512 | -35.2% |
What This Means for H-1B Applicants
Wipro Limited filed 2,612 H-1B petitions in FY2025, making it a significant H-1B sponsor. Petition volume decreased 35% year-over-year.
A 96.2% approval rate is above average, suggesting well-prepared petitions.
2,100 continuing employment petitions (extensions and transfers) were filed, with a 96.2% approval rate. This reflects the employer's track record of supporting existing H-1B workers.
